Staying Alive!; Cats Advance To District Championship Game.
It wasn't pretty, it was gritty and it was another postseason win for the St. Paul/Palmer Cats as they hold off the Raymond Central Mustangs Thursday in Malcolm by a final score of 8-7.
The Cats got off to a quick start scoring the game's first two runs from Zandyn Weller and Alex Meinecke to take an early 2-0 lead. Raymond Central cut the deficit in half with a run of their own in the first to trail 2-1 at the end of the frame.
Both teams tallied a run in the second inning to make it 3-2. A scoreless third by both teams set up a wild fourth inning for the Cats where they tacked on 4 runs including a double by Parker Lentz that scored two runs and an RBI double by Jaydn Thomsen with the senior rallying for the hit after following behind 0-2 in the count.
The Cats scored their final run in the fifth inning and that's where the fireworks came in the contest. Raymond Central didn't go down quietly as the Mustangs capitalized on missed opportunities and placement hitting to chase Mason Majerus off the mound for St. Paul/Palmer. Colby Wood came on in relief but the Mustangs got four runs of their own to make it an 8-6 ball game. The Cats turned to Senior Christian Lemburg to close the remainder of the game.
The Game was hit with controversy in the bottom of the sixth when Devin Watkins came home on a bloop single diving over home plate with out touching it according to the Umpire. Braxton Heater was able to alert Carter Hawley to apply a tag to Watkins and the second out of the inning was applied. Lemburg turned on the heat and struck out the next Mustang to end the Sixth.
Raymond Central turned on the pressure again in the Bottom of the Seventh when Lemburg was able to get the first two outs via strikeouts. The Mustangs last ditch effort to rally almost paid off after a hits batsmen and two singles to make it 8-7. Christian Lemburg got Watkins to strikeout to end the ballgame and send the Cats to a District Championship Game.
Mason Majerus earns the wins for St. Paul/Palmer while Christian Lemburg gets the Save.
